What you’ll be doing:

  • Leading full lifecycle delivery of digital and technology projects from initiation through to closure, ensuring alignment to agreed scope, timelines, budget, and quality standards
  • Owning and managing the Germany Digital Project Portfolio, providing portfolio-level reporting, governance compliance, and delivery performance oversight across all initiatives
  • Travelling regularly to Germany to engage with in-country business stakeholders, delivery teams, and third-party suppliers, ensuring strong on-the-ground relationships and delivery oversight
  • Chairing Project Steering Committees and governance forums, presenting project progress, risks, and approvals at Stage Gates and SteerCo meetings
  • Maintaining RAID logs and driving proactive risk and issue management across all project stages
  • Developing detailed project and resource plans, supported by high-level Plans on a Page, and managing day-to-day delivery across workstreams and vendors
  • Managing third-party partners and suppliers to ensure on-time, high-quality delivery, monitoring contract deliverables, costs, and service levels
  • Driving business readiness, training, and adoption of digital solutions, and supporting smooth transition to Business-as-Usual operations
  • Mentoring Project Managers and Analysts within the PMO, contributing to continuous improvement of the EG Project Delivery Framework
